1 March 2014 - New contracts - Singapore

JTC Corporation, an industrial infrastructure developer in Singapore, has awarded BCSS, a consortium formed by Vopak Terminals Singapore (45%), Geostock (Entrepose Contracting / VINCI Construction) (35%) and Jurong Consultants (20%), the operation and maintenance contract, for a period of fifteen years, for the first tranche of the Singaporean Jurong Rock Caverns (JRC) facility. A pioneering development for South-East Asia, this underground storage facility for petroleum products comprises five cavities mined at great depth beneath the sea. Geostock was responsible for its design, as well as supporting the client during its construction.

The operator’s tasks include the management and maintenance of the underground and surface installations: access shafts to the cavities, underground tunnels, mechanical, electrical and instrumentation equipment, as well as the auxiliary installations, including the piers.
